The book tells about the rapid development at the turn of the XIX-XX centuries of "light genres" (verse, humorous story, chansonnet, gypsy romance, etc), that is, the formation of Russian pre-revolutionary stage. Separate chapters are first devoted to the Changans, the theaters "Fars", which were not previously accepted to write. Outstanding artists who left a mark in domestic culture, such as E.M. Granovskaya, cruciferous Sergey Sokolsky, Stanislav Sarmatov, singers A.D. Davydov, Anastasia Vyaltseva, Natalia Tamara, Nadezhda Palevitskaya, Yuri Morfessi and many others, were briefly described
